The acquisition puts Siemens in a prime position to address the rapidly growing software market for buildings and built infrastructure.
Siemens Smart Infrastructure (SI), the leader in digital buildings, has completed the acquisition of Brightly Software, a leading US-based software-as-a-service (SaaS) provider of asset and maintenance management solutions. The acquisition lifts SI to a leading position in the building and infrastructure software market. It adds Brightly’s established cloud-based capabilities in key sectors – education, public infrastructure, healthcare and manufacturing – to Siemens’ digital and software expertise in buildings. The addition of Brightly to the Siemens portfolio accelerates the build-out of SI’s SaaS business, enabling the companies to deliver superior performance and sustainability for built infrastructure.

The signing of a binding acquisition agreement related to the transaction was announced on June 27 this year. Following the announcement, Siemens launched Siemens Xcelerator, an open digital business platform, to accelerate digital transformation and value creation for customers of all sizes in industry, buildings, networks and mobility.

It is estimated that 7 billion people will live in urban areas by 2050. This trend, coupled with the urgency to tackle climate change, underscores the need for smart and sustainable communities and infrastructure. Siemens strives to build smart communities, powered by digitalization and intelligent systems. The company’s solutions, services and software connect the real and digital worlds, as well as IT and OT, injecting intelligence into the operations of the built infrastructure.
Headquartered in Cary, NC, Brightly has approximately 800 employees serving approximately 12,000 customers primarily in the US, Canada, UK and Australia. Brightly, a Siemens company, is now part of Siemens SI and reports to the CEO.
